java com.spire.xls 怎么去掉他默认的警告水印
时间: 2023-07-14 12:03:03 浏览: 755
### 回答1:
在使用Spire.XLS库时,我们可以使用以下代码来去掉默认的警告水印:
```
// 导入需要的类
import com.spire.xls.FileFormat;
import com.spire.xls.Workbook;
import com.spire.xls.Worksheet;
public class RemoveWatermark {
public static void main(String[] args) {
// 加载Excel文件
Workbook workbook = new Workbook();
workbook.loadFromFile("input.xlsx");
// 获取第一个工作表
Worksheet worksheet = workbook.getWorksheets().get(0);
// 获取工作表的打印设置对象
com.spire.xls.PrintOptions printOptions = worksheet.getPageSetup().getPrintOptions();
// 将警告水印设置为不显示
printOptions.setPrintWarning(true);
// 保存文件
workbook.saveToFile("output.xlsx", FileFormat.Version2013);
workbook.dispose();
}
}
```
以上代码首先加载包含水印的Excel文件,然后获取第一个工作表对象。接着,我们获取工作表的打印设置对象,并使用`setPrintWarning(true)`方法将警告水印设置为不显示。
最后,我们可以使用`saveToFile()`方法将修改后的Excel文件保存到指定路径中。
### 回答2:
要去掉Spire.XLS默认的警告水印,可以按照以下步骤操作:
第一步,导入需要的包。在代码文件的开头,引入Spire.XLS所需的包,例如:
import com.spire.xls.*;
第二步,加载Excel文件。使用Workbook类的loadFromFile方法加载Excel文件,例如:
Workbook workbook = new Workbook();
workbook.loadFromFile("文件路径");
第三步,获取工作表。使用Worksheet类的getSheetByIndex方法获取对应的工作表,例如:
Worksheet sheet = workbook.getSheets().get(0); // 获取第一个工作表
第四步,删除警告水印。通过Worksheet类的setWatermark方法,将水印内容设置为空字符串或者其他自定义内容,例如:
sheet.setWatermark(""); // 设置水印为空字符串
第五步,保存Excel文件。使用Workbook类的saveToFile方法保存修改后的Excel文件,例如:
workbook.saveToFile("保存路径");
以上步骤完成后,再次打开Excel文件,即可发现默认的警告水印已经被成功去除。
需要注意的是,以上方法适用于Spire.XLS库的Java版本,确保已经正确导入相关的库文件,并且文件路径需要根据实际情况进行修改。
### 回答3:
要去掉Java com.spire.xls库的默认警告水印,可以按照以下步骤进行操作:
1. 导入所需的库文件:确保您在项目中正确导入了com.spire.xls库的所有相关文件。
2. 创建一个ExcelDocument对象:使用以下代码创建一个ExcelDocument对象。
```java
ExcelDocument workbook = new ExcelDocument();
```
3. 获取Worksheet对象:使用以下代码获取工作表对象。
```java
Worksheet sheet = workbook.getWorksheets().get(0);
```
4. 使用水印类:创建一个Watermark对象,并将其附加到工作表上。
```java
Watermark watermark = new Watermark();
sheet.setWatermark(watermark);
```
5. 设置水印属性:可以根据需要设置水印的各种属性,例如文本、字体、颜色和位置等。
```java
watermark.setText("水印文本");
watermark.setFont(new Font("Arial", Font.BOLD, 20));
watermark.setColor(Color.GRAY);
watermark.setPosition(WatermarkPosition.BOTTOM_RIGHT);
```
6. 保存并关闭工作簿:使用以下代码保存并关闭工作簿。
```java
workbook.saveToFile("路径/文件名.xlsx");
workbook.dispose();
```
通过执行上述步骤,就可以将自定义的水印添加到Excel文档中,并且去掉Java com.spire.xls库的默认警告水印。
阅读全文